Cách tính toán phụ thuộc vào các ngày trong tuần

Nhiều danh sách hoặc bảng chứa ngày tháng cũng như số. Một công thức ma trận đặc biệt sẽ giúp bạn đánh giá tốt hơn các số phụ thuộc vào ngày tháng như vậy. Sử dụng công thức ma trận này để tính giá trị trung bình cho mỗi hàng trong danh sách

Ví dụ: nếu ngày trong một dòng là Thứ Hai, thì công thức ở đó tính trung bình tất cả các Thứ Hai trong danh sách. Điều này cung cấp cho bạn cái nhìn tổng quan ngay lập tức về cách bạn cần đánh giá các giá trị của một đường cụ thể, vì bạn có thể thấy ngay giá trị trung bình của các ngày tương ứng trong tuần. Công thức ma trận sau thực hiện phép tính này cho bạn:

= AVERAGE (IF (WEEKDAY (ngày) = WEEKDAY (ngày), giá trị, ʺʺ))

Bạn truyền ba đối số vào công thức mảng. Với ngày chuyển ngày có ngày trong tuần mà bạn muốn tính giá trị trung bình. Về đối số dữ liệu chuyển phạm vi với các giá trị ngày có các ngày trong tuần có liên quan đến phép tính. Đối số thứ ba giá trị Chuyển các giá trị thuộc về giá trị ngày mà bạn muốn tính giá trị trung bình tùy thuộc vào ngày trong tuần của ngày tương ứng.

Bàn giao dữ liệu như một tham chiếu tuyệt đối để nó không bị điều chỉnh khi công thức được sao chép. Xác nhận công thức sau khi nhập bằng Ctrl + Shift + Enter, vì đây là công thức mảng.

Kết quả của công thức là giá trị trung bình của tất cả các giá trị có ngày tương ứng có cùng ngày trong tuần với ngày được chuyển. Trong bảng được hiển thị, công thức sau trong ô C4 trả về giá trị 75:

= HÀNG KHÔNG (NẾU (NGÀY TRONG TUẦN (A4) = NGÀY TRONG TUẦN ($ A $ 4: $ A $ 16); $ B $ 4: $ B $ 16; ʺʺ))

Trong vùng B4: B16, công thức xác định giá trị trung bình của tất cả các hàng có cùng ngày trong tuần trong vùng A4: A16 là ngày từ ô A4. Với Thứ Sáu, điều này chỉ áp dụng cho các dòng 4 và 11. Trung bình cộng của hai số 100 và 50 là 75.

Đây là cách công thức ma trận xác định giá trị trung bình mà bạn đang tìm kiếm

Để tìm giá trị trung bình dựa trên ngày trong tuần, công thức sử dụng phương pháp sau:

  • Hàm WEEKDAY đầu tiên xác định ngày trong tuần của ngày được chuyển.
  • Hàm WEEKDAY thứ hai so sánh điều này với mỗi ngày trong tuần trong phạm vi ngày.
  • Nếu có sự trùng khớp, hàm IF sẽ chuyển giá trị thích hợp từ phạm vi giá trị sang hàm AVERAGE.
  • Nếu không có kết quả phù hợp, hàm IF sẽ chuyển một chuỗi trống.

Thay vì giá trị trung bình, bạn có thể sử dụng công thức này để thực hiện một phép tính thống kê khác. Để thực hiện việc này, hãy thay thế hàm AVERAGE bằng một hàm bảng thống kê khác.

Bạn sẽ giúp sự phát triển của trang web, chia sẻ trang web với bạn bè

wave wave wave wave wave